Melbourne Beach, Florida, USA - As of July 1, 2025, the Powerball universe is buzzing with excitement as the current jackpot has soared to an impressive $162 million. That’s right, folks! With a cash option of $74.2 million, the stakes have never been higher. The last drawing on June 28 yielded no winners, which contributed another $7 million to the jackpot, leaving hopeful players on the edge of their seats for the next draw scheduled for July 2, 2025. As per TCPalm’s report, the winning numbers from that last drawing were 4-35-43-52-62, with Powerball 12 and a Power Play multiplier of 2x.

In the grand scheme of things, Powerball has solidified its status in lottery history. With 12 jackpots exceeding $1 billion, and its largest reaching an astonishing $2.04 billion on November 7, 2022, Powerball stands tall as one of the giants of the lottery world.
